linearization
English
Etymology
linear +? -ization
Noun
linearization (plural linearizations)
- The modification of a system such that its output is linearly dependent on its input
- (mathematics) A linear approximation of a non-linear system
- (biochemistry) The conversion of a looped DNA molecule into a linear one
